942  Economy / Trading Discussion / Re: How long are BTC transactions taking? on: August 24, 2017, 11:41:24 AM
I bought some BTC on Coinbase last night and had it sent to Poloniex.  I know the BTC wallet address was accurate.  Its still pending 11 hours later and doesn't show up in the Poloniex deposit/withdrawal history.  Any clue on how long BTC transactions are taking?

Typically a bitcoin delivery transaction depends on how many unconfirmed transactions you can see here https://blockchain.info/unconfirmed-transactions

And usually also depends on how much fee you provide for the fee, the greater the fee you give the faster bitcoin delivery process.
Yes, transaction fees matter a lot. The greater the fee is, the faster transaction is. Now a day, I think bitcoins are rising continuously in price so uncountable traders are cashing out their bitcoins or selling them off which is ultimately slowing down the process of transactions.
